Transaction db3112e83fc9532c8eb7047337408c8dee98721a98e67280a5307c8d94db19ac
1 Input
1 Output
-
db3112e83fc9532c8eb7047337408c8dee98721a98e67280a5307c8d94db19ac:0
- value
- 58846
- script pubkey
- OP_0 OP_PUSHBYTES_32 56fc43536f23270a2304b2b2a381f10d0d5f9e5d07b4c840dd96eba4cc8e2c09
- address
- bc1q2m7yx5m0yvns5gcyk2e28q03p5x4l8jaq76vssxajm46fnyw9sys28a9zw